The German government expressed concern about the escalating disputes over judicial reform in Israel, a German news agency has reported. “As close friends of Israel, we naturally do not interfere in the internal affairs of a state, and yet we naturally look with concern at what has been happening in Israel in recent days,” Berlin’s spokesman Steffen Hebestreit added.
